Start your day with a visit to the magnificent Basilica of Bom Jesus (Free admission, 2 hours), a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Marvel at the stunning architecture of this 16th-century church and explore the interior which houses the mortal remains of St. Francis Xavier.

Head to the popular Anjuna Beach (Free admission, 2-3 hours) known for its lively atmosphere and beautiful sunset views. Relax on the sandy shores, indulge in beach activities, and explore the vibrant flea market offering a variety of handicrafts and souvenirs.
Take a leisurely stroll through the charming Latin Quarter of Fontainhas (Free admission, 1-2 hours). Admire the colourful Portuguese-style houses, narrow streets, and quaint cafes. The area comes alive with lively music and dance during festivals, offering a glimpse into Goan culture and heritage.

For a unique experience, visit the Salim Ali Bird Sanctuary in Chorao. This verdant mangrove habitat is home to a wide variety of bird species and offers boat rides through its canals. Another hidden gem is the Divar Island, a tranquil escape from the bustling city, perfect for a peaceful family picnic.
